The Office of Government Information Disclosure of the Provincial Bureau of Statistics is the statistical authority in charge of government information disclosure in our province, which is responsible for promoting, guiding, coordinating and supervising the daily work of government information disclosure. Provincial Bureau of statistics government information by the information generation and preservation unit is responsible for the public.
Government information disclosure is divided into active disclosure and application disclosure.

(2) Open form
Through the portal website of Fujian Provincial Bureau of Statistics, statistical bulletins, news briefings and public media such as television, newspapers and magazines, a government information consultation place is set up in the lobby on the first floor of the statistical building to facilitate citizens, legal persons or other organizations to obtain government information.
(3) Time limit for publicity
The government information of the Provincial Bureau of Statistics, which belongs to the scope of voluntary disclosure, shall be made public within 20 working days from the date of formation or change of government information. Where there are other provisions in laws and regulations on the time limit for government information disclosure, those provisions shall prevail.

Second, according to the application.
Citizens, legal persons and other organizations need to obtain government information of the Provincial Bureau of Statistics other than voluntary disclosure information. You can fill in and submit the Application Form for Government Information Disclosure of Fujian Provincial Bureau of Statistics directly on the portal of Fujian Provincial Bureau of Statistics (hereinafter referred to as the Application Form), or download and fill in the Application Form from the website of Fujian Provincial Bureau of Statistics and submit a written application form to the government information disclosure acceptance institution of Fujian Provincial Bureau of Statistics.

3. Processing of applications
After receiving the application form, the accepting institution shall register and issue a receipt. If you can answer on the spot, if you can't answer on the spot, you should make the following reply within 15 working days from the date of accepting the application:
(1) If it belongs to the public scope, provide information to the applicant or inform the applicant of the ways and means to obtain information;
(2) If it falls within the scope of non-disclosure, inform the applicant and explain the reasons;
(three) according to the law does not belong to the scope of public authorities, inform the applicant;
(4) If it is necessary to extend the reply period, the applicant shall be informed with the consent of the competent leader, and the longest extension of the reply period shall not exceed 15 working days;
(5) If the government information applied for disclosure does not exist, inform the applicant.
(6) If the application content is not clear, the applicant will be informed to make amendments and supplements.
4. Fees and standards for publicly providing information upon application.
To provide government information according to the application, you can charge fees for searching, copying and mailing. The standards for administrative organs to charge for retrieval, copying and mailing fees shall be formulated by the provincial price department in conjunction with the provincial finance department.
Citizens who apply for the disclosure of government information are indeed in financial difficulties, and with the approval of the person in charge of the government information disclosure work of the Provincial Bureau of Statistics, the relevant expenses may be reduced or exempted.
Three. Supervision methods and procedures
Citizens, legal persons or other organizations think that this organ fails to perform the obligation of disclosure of statistical government information according to law, and may report to the administrative organ at a higher level, the supervisory organ or the government information disclosure department.
Citizens, legal persons or other organizations may apply for administrative reconsideration or bring an administrative lawsuit according to law if they think that the specific administrative act of their own organs in the disclosure of government information infringes their legitimate rights and interests.
